This Mission Directive (MD) implements policy and guidance in Air Force Instruction (AFI) 38-
101, Manpower and Organization. It prescribes the mission and responsibilities of the 700th Air
Support Squadron (700 ASUS). This MD applies to individuals assigned to Air Combat Command
(ACC). It does not apply to Air Force Reserve Command or Air National Guard units. Ensure
that all records created as a result of processes prescribed in this publication are maintained in
accordance with (IAW) AFI 33-322, Records Management and Information Governance
Program, and disposed of IAW the Air Force Records Information Management System Records
Disposition Schedule. Refer recommended changes and questions about this publication to the
Office of Primary Responsibility (OPR) using Air Force Form 847, Recommendation for Change
of Publication; route Air Force (AF) Form 847 from the field through the appropriate functional
chain of command. This publication may not be supplemented or further implemented/extended.
